Mexico City-based product-development consultancy NOS Design has developed a new way to carry drinks, a thermoformed clamshell briefcase that opens to reveal three cup slots for various-size drinks. The briefcase is made of compostable paper pulp, which insulates the beverage temperature and can carry up to six stacked small drinks at once. The lightweight design makes transporting multiple drinks more secure and convenient than the open-face four-cup carrier tray. The briefcase snaps shut for security, has a built-in handle, and can be branded with a logo. NOS sees its delivery briefcase as a solution for reducing waste by being used for multiple orders by couriers and delivery companies. Once the briefcase no longer has its integrity, it can be recycled or composted. This innovative packaging could benefit coffee, as beverage makers have recently turned to paperboard and cardboard carriers for selling multipacks of soda and alcohol without plastic rings.
